Job description

As a Senior Project Developer at Scout, you will be fully responsible for leading your U.S.-based wind, solar, and storage projects through all development phases with a focus on early- to mid-stage phases. You will establish land control, coordinate applications for interconnection, and facilitate environmental, permitting, and transmission reviews. You will be responsible for delivering high-quality and profitable projects that meet all project milestones.
